The Director of Fiber Engineering is accountable for overseeing local Telecom business development and operational activities necessary to achieve STV’s desired strategic and annual outcomes for the area. These outcomes include targets and objectives for client relations, growth, project performance, efficiency and talent development. In addition to the above accountabilities, the Director of Fiber Engineering is responsible for: Responsibilities: Providing effective management of STV’s local business activities including selection of STV’s client mix and services offering, adding new clients, winning new work, execution of projects, hiring locally based personnel, resource planning and controlling overhead expenditure. Representing STV with clients, the industry and the broader community across the Area. Providing industry knowledge for creating and implementing plans that align with and achieve STV’s strategic plan objectives. Maintaining close professional relationships with key people at client, teaming partner, industry and community organizations. Acquire and maintain key vendor relationships aimed at providing turn-key services for STV Telecom clients. Identifying, recruiting, and developing talent with the aim of growing the business and assuring a strong line of succession for key leadership roles in the local operation Analyzing and understanding of client, business and industry issues that potentially affect STV’s business in the Area and for advising and implementing plans to position STV to capitalize on those trends. Identifying, mentoring and training the next generation of future leaders to include the cross-training of current STV staff. Assessing performance of the STV team members and taking action to rectify any shortfalls against expectations and to recognize and promote those of exceptional ability. Establish standard operating procedures, permitting, and design templates designed to aid in STV’s growth in the Telecom market. Being the subject matter expert on outside plant (OSP) services including design, permitting, and construction activities. Oversee local business performance and implementing timely measures to address adverse outcomes to assure financial goals are achieved. Assuring the operation adheres to STV’s policies and procedures.
